Output 52cdf3962c74553ffee17c403d4ffb28cc0dd331fd6a49d69ca8be67ddd46845:156

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fb6f4ebfb92d3bde2112fea856f8ecaf3251d8bab65141436f829128b3e481c2
address
bc1pldh5a0ae95aauggjl659d78v4ue9rk96keg5zsm0s2gj3vlys8pqa86fr6
transaction
52cdf3962c74553ffee17c403d4ffb28cc0dd331fd6a49d69ca8be67ddd46845
confirmations
34472
spent
true